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

banco de dados externo com Adobe CQ5?


Vá para:/system/console/configMgr
Abrir:a configuração do JDBC Connections Pool
Insira todos os elementos de configuração JDBC padrão (nome de usuário, senha, driver, JDBC URI)
Insira um nome de fonte de dados (referido abaixo como yourDataSourceName)


Em seu JSP ou Servlet:
<%@ page import="com.day.commons.datasource.poolservice.DataSourcePool" %>
<%@ page import="javax.sql.DataSource" %>

DataSourcePool dbService = sling.getService(DataSourcePool.class);
DataSource ds = (DataSource) dbService.getDataSource("yourDataSourceName");

if(ds != null) {
   try {
      %><sql:query var="result" sql="SELECT now()" dataSource="<%=ds%>" /><%
   } catch (Exception e) { } 
}